Kristen Stewart’s Newest Project Isn’t What You’d Expect

It’s not the first time she’s dabbled in the music industry, but after starring as a renegade bad girl in a gritty music video for the Rolling Stones in 2016, Kristen Stewart is ready to step behind the camera for a new project with cool-kid synth pop band Chvrches. And it’s not just any music video: The actress teased that it’ll have a connection to Planned Parenthood, an organization she’s eager to support with the help of one of her favorite bands.

“I had been asking them to let me do something for them for a while. They’re so good,” Kristen told the Los Angeles Times. “I ended up with a pretty simple but definitive narrative arc that highlights the cause in a sweet but quiet and confronting way.”

Her announcement came after a photo of John Legend, Zach Galifianakis and St. Vincent huddled around a piano made the rounds on Twitter, as they are also confirmed to be working on a project for Planned Parenthood.
